Dr. Crouse is an awesome doctor and very knowledgeable on TCVM. She takes the time to explain her treatment for my pet, and my cats exam findings every visit. He loves seeing her for his acupuncture.

The focus on TCVM as a primary modality differentiates Paws in Balance, LLC from traditional veterinary clinics. Traditional Chinese Veterinary Medicine views health and illness from a unique perspective, focusing on patterns of imbalance within the body and using natural therapies to restore harmony. Offering TCVM services like acupuncture, herbal remedies, and food therapy provides pet owners with alternative options for managing various health conditions in their animals, potentially reducing reliance on conventional pharmaceuticals in some cases or integrating both approaches for optimal outcomes.
